Cassava is a woody shrub native to South America. Here is a twist on the Vietnamese Baked Cassava Cake using pumpkin. Delicious and easy to make, it's a perfect baked treat for the holidays!
Ingredients:
1-16 oz bag frozen grated cassava
1-15 oz can pumpkin puree
1/2 cup sweetened condensed milk
1/2 tsp vanilla extract
4 Tbsp tapioca starch
1 egg
1/2 tsp butter
cooking spray
